Unauthenticated account takeover via null OAuth response
Published Dec 12, 2024 · Updated Apr 8, 2026
Authentication bypass in tarecord Sign In With Google 1.8.0 and earlier allows remote attackers to access the first linked account. The authenticate_user function accepts null access-token and user-information values, then resolves the request to the first user previously linked through Google OAuth. No credentials or user interaction are required; the acquired WordPress privileges equal those of that linked account, which can be an administrator.
